Installed new pressure plate, clutch, fly, and throw bearing. I did not change the slave, but when I disconnected it from tranny I did not compress it while it sat off to the side. Now, tranny is back up but when I push the clutch it is extremely soft for the first half, then it gains some resistance to the floor. Does this sound symptomatic of needing to bleed the slave? Nick at Pelican Parts 11-11-2015 08:41 AM

I would try bleeding the hydraulic system. If that doesn't do it, to you may need to replace the master and slave.
